What affects the price

Landscaping costs depend on the specific needs of your property. Factors that shift the price include the square footage of the area, the complexity of your design, and the type of materials you choose, such as natural stone versus concrete pavers. Labor costs fluctuate based on site accessibility and the amount of grading or drainage work required before planting begins.

What are the best landscape materials for the Phoenix heat?

For Phoenix's arid climate, durable and water-wise materials are essential. Pros often recommend decomposed granite, gravel, and various types of stone. These materials require less water than traditional lawns and can withstand high temperatures. They also help retain soil moisture. What does 'eco landscaping' mean for Phoenix residents?

Eco-landscaping in Phoenix focuses on sustainability and water conservation. This means using native and drought-tolerant plants that require minimal irrigation. It also involves smart irrigation techniques and permeable surfaces to manage water runoff. Pros can design a landscape that supports local wildlife and reduces your environmental footprint.
